R7-CLIC1pep is a therapeutic peptide conjugate consisting of a CLIC1-binding peptide (CLIC1pep) linked to a hepta-arginine (R7) cell-penetrating peptide. Developed by researchers at Kyungpook National University, it targets Chloride intracellular channel protein 1 (CLIC1), a metamorphic protein that transitions between soluble and transmembrane forms and is upregulated in various cancers, including glioblastoma and hepatocellular carcinoma. R7-CLIC1pep penetrates the cell membrane to bind cytoplasmic CLIC1, thereby inhibiting its insertion into the plasma membrane. This action leads to reduced p-ERK levels and suppresses cancer cell migration and invasion. Future development includes potential use in ProTAC-based degradation strategies.
